Introduction to HTTP Proxy and DockerAn HTTP proxy is an intermediary server that sits between clients and the web, forwarding client requests to the web servers and returning the responses. The proxy server can provide various benefits such as load balancing, enhanced security, anonymity, and improved performance. It is particularly useful when managing high-volume traffic or when geographical distribution is required.Docker, on the other hand, is a containerization platform that enables applications to run in isolated environments called containers. These containers are lightweight and portable, ensuring that applications can run consistently across different environments. Docker's flexibility allows it to be an excellent choice for deploying scalable HTTP proxy clusters, making it easier to scale, manage, and maintain these clusters.Benefits of Using Docker for HTTP Proxy Clusters1. Choosing the Right Proxy Server SoftwareThe first step in deploying an HTTP proxy cluster is selecting the right proxy server software. There are several options available, including open-source solutions like Squid, HAProxy, and Nginx. Each of these solutions has its own strengths and weaknesses, so it’s important to choose the one that best suits your needs in terms of performance, security, and flexibility.2. Setting Up Docker ContainersOnce the proxy server software is selected, the next step is to set up Docker containers for each instance of the proxy server. Docker provides a simple way to define and configure containers using Dockerfiles. A Dockerfile contains instructions on how to build the container, including installing the proxy server software and configuring it to work with the desired settings.3. Orchestrating the Cluster with Docker Swarm or KubernetesIn order to scale the HTTP proxy cluster, you will need to use an orchestration tool such as Docker Swarm or Kubernetes. These tools manage the deployment, scaling, and monitoring of Docker containers across a cluster of machines. Docker Swarm is easier to set up and is ideal for smaller clusters, while Kubernetes is more powerful and suited for large-scale deployments.4. Configuring Load BalancingTo ensure that traffic is distributed evenly across the proxy servers, load balancing is an essential component of the cluster. Docker makes it easy to set up load balancing with tools like HAProxy or Nginx, which can distribute incoming HTTP requests among multiple proxy server containers based on various algorithms such as round-robin, least connections, or IP hash.5. Monitoring and LoggingEffective monitoring and logging are essential for maintaining the health of the HTTP proxy cluster. Docker provides several monitoring tools, such as Docker stats and third-party tools like Prometheus and Grafana, which allow you to track the performance and resource usage of the containers. Additionally, setting up centralized logging with tools like ELK Stack (Elasticsearch, Logstash, and Kibana) can help you identify and troubleshoot issues in real-time.Best Practices for Maintaining the HTTP Proxy Cluster1. Understanding Proxy Web Browser ExtensionsA proxy web browser extension is a software component integrated into web browsers such as Chrome, Firefox, or Safari. Its primary function is to route the user’s internet traffic through a remote server (a proxy server), which acts as an intermediary between the user and the websites they visit. This process masks the user's IP address and encrypts data, making it more challenging for third parties to track or monitor online activities.The advantages of using proxy extensions are numerous. Basic Introduction to PyProxy and SOCKS5 ProxyBefore delving into speed performance, let's first understand the features and advantages of PyProxy and SOCKS5 Proxy. 1. Introduction to PyProxy Proxy Library:PyProxy is a Python library primarily used for configuring and managing proxies, supporting proxy protocols such as SOCKS5, HTTP, HTTPS, etc. The advantage of PyProxy lies in its simple API and powerful extensibility, allowing developers to easily integrate it into their applications, whether it's web crawlers, data scraping, or daily privacy protection. 2. Overview of SOCKS5 Proxy Protocol:SOCKS5 is a proxy protocol that supports network transmission through firewalls or NAT routers. It supports multiple authentication methods, has high security and anonymity, and does not restrict application layer protocols, making it suitable for various network communication scenarios. Compared to traditional HTTP proxies, SOCKS5 provides higher flexibility and performance, especially when handling complex network requests. 2. Understanding Proxy TypesProxies serve as intermediaries between a user's device and the websites or online services they access. When you connect to a website through a proxy server, the website perceives the IP address of the proxy rather than your own, helping to mask your identity and location. The core difference between residential proxies and regular (or data center) proxies lies in how these IP addresses are sourced and the implications that come with them.What is a Regular Proxy?Regular proxies, often referred to as data center proxies, are typically hosted on servers within data centers. These servers assign an IP address that is associated with the data center’s infrastructure rather than any residential device. These proxies are commonly used for general purposes, such as web scraping, accessing geo-restricted content, and maintaining anonymity during online browsing. Key Characteristics of Regular Proxies:- IP Source: The IP address originates from a data center, not a residential address.- Performance: Data center proxies offer faster connection speeds because they are designed for high-volume traffic.- Anonymity: These proxies are relatively easy to detect by websites and services, as the IP addresses tend to be in known data center ranges.- Cost: Regular proxies are generally less expensive compared to residential proxies. what is a residential proxy?A residential proxy, like the Py proxy residential Proxy, uses real IP addresses assigned to residential devices (such as smartphones, computers, or routers) rather than those from a data center. These IPs are sourced from Internet Service Providers (ISPs) and are tied to actual home addresses. As a result, residential proxies are often considered to be more legitimate in the eyes of websites because they resemble normal user traffic rather than bot or automated traffic.Key Characteristics of Residential Proxies:- IP Source: The IP address comes from a real residential device, not from a server in a data center.- Performance: These proxies may have slightly slower connection speeds due to the nature of their source, but they are more reliable for specific tasks.- Anonymity: Residential proxies are harder to detect and block because they mimic regular users’ internet traffic, making them ideal for tasks where stealth is crucial.- Cost: Residential proxies are more expensive due to their higher level of privacy, security, and legitimacy.Key Differences Between PyProxy Residential Proxy and Regular Proxy1.
